Latest Patents

Fujita's latest patents include an inverter apparatus and a solar power generation system. The inverter apparatus features a first switch group connected to a DC power source, which includes a first and a second switch connected in series. It also incorporates a capacitor connected to a first connection point between the two switches, along with a second switch group that operates in parallel with the capacitor. This innovative design allows for the conversion of DC voltage from the power source into AC voltage, which is then output from a second connection point. Additionally, his power converting apparatus includes half-bridge inverters connected between the positive and negative terminals of a DC power supply. This system utilizes three sets of half-bridge inverters linked to output terminals of a solar battery, enhancing the overall efficiency of solar energy utilization.
